    Abstract: A method of improving the therapeutic activity of von Willebrand Factor obtained from materials comprising said Factor comprising incubating said Factor at a temperature of about 20.degree. C. to about 55.degree. C. for about 1 to about 30 hours.

    Abstract: Formulations of spiramycin granules may be conducted by preparing a solution of albumin in the presence of an antifoaming agent, separately preparing a suspension of spiramycin in the presence of an antifoaming agent, granulating and drying a mixture of one or more sugars and water, mixing the albumin solution and spiramycin suspension with heating to coagulate the albumin, evaporating the solvents to obtain spiramycin granules, and mixing the sugar granules and spiramycin granules. Oral spiramycin formulations prepared according to this method are also disclosed.
